## Description
Analyze docs/cli.ts and update all tool schemas in src/tools to accurately reflect the commands, options, and descriptions defined in the CLI.
## Acceptance Criteria
- [x] - All tool schemas in `src/tools` match their corresponding command definitions in `docs/cli.ts`
- [x] - Descriptions for all tool parameters are present and accurate
- [x] - The `mcp-inspector` tool shows the updated and correct schemas for all tools.
## Implementation Plan
1. **Analyze `docs/cli.ts`:** Thoroughly read `docs/cli.ts` to create a complete map of all `commander` commands, aliases, options, and descriptions.\n2. **Review Existing Tools:** Systematically review each file in the `src/tools/` directory.\n3. **Identify Gaps:** For each tool, compare its current Zod schema against the command definition in `docs/cli.ts`. Note any missing options, incorrect types, or inadequate descriptions.\n4. **Update `editTask.ts`:**\n - Read the file `src/tools/editTask.ts`.\n - Update its Zod schema to include all options from `task edit` command (`--title`, `--description`, `--assignee`, `--status`, `--label`, `--priority`, `--add-label`, `--remove-label`, `--ac`, `--plan`, `--notes`, `--depends-on`).\n - Add detailed descriptions for each option.\n - Verify the `execute` function handles the new options.\n5. **Update `createTask.ts`:**\n - Read the file `src/tools/createTask.ts`.\n - Update its Zod schema to match the `task create` command.\n - Ensure all options are correctly typed and described.\n6. **Update Remaining Tools:** Repeat the process for all other tools in the `src/tools` directory, ensuring each one perfectly matches its corresponding CLI command.
